President Obama continually references the importance of STEM education in making the United States more competitive in the global economy. Many people would agree that STEM is the key to innovation and job creation in the United States. Department of Labor expects that there will be 1.2 million job openings in STEM related fields by 2018, but there won’t be enough qualified graduates to fill them. Discussion of STEM-related programs has become a presidential priority because too few college students are pursuing degrees in these fields. STEM is an acronym for the fields of science, technology, engineering and math. So what exactly does the acronym STEM stand for?
